User Surveys

I sent a link on Reddit to a subreddit (forums on Reddit) called r/samplesize...and a couple of family members. Tiago sent the survey link to a few discord servers. Between the two of us

we got 29 responses which I was happy about that. I love doing user surveys because you can get a large sample of people in a short amount of time which in our case was valuable.

 

Overall, the survey data can be summed up as follows:

Users see watching TV and movies together as a social experience centered around discussion, shared reactions, and connection with friends. 

However, the experience is often hindered by scheduling conflicts, distractions, spoilers, and varying levels of viewer engagement. 

Netflix is the primary streaming platform used by nearly all participants, suggesting strong platform familiarity and adoption across the audience.

User Interviews

With the user interviews I discussed amongst my teammates what information from our user interviews was helping within the scope of our project.

Notable information from the interviews includes but isn't limited to:

Watchers Communicating when characters in movies did something funny, or were scared;

 

Primarily using Netflix and Hulu;

Experiencing lack of engagement from all parties when watching content.

Low Fidelity Sketches

For the sketches, I made different features for different types of devices. I have a calendar, which can be used on any device. I sketched a process through which a user could select movies on desktop. I sketched a process for how a host could share a movie with friends and family. I also sketched the process of organizing a group of friends to watch a movie for the mobile.
